    New study debunks health benefits claimed by probiotic yogurts

    Probiotic yogurt contains “good” bacteria that’s linked with boosting immunity, but a new Canadian study reveals that most popular yogurts fall short of the probiotic dosage needed to be of any real benefit to our bodies. Health Canada requires that products labelled as “probiotic” contain at least one billion bacteria per serving. Some yogurts tout the benefits of reduced flatulence, stomach discomfort and diarrhea caused by the use of antibiotics.
